If you have pain in the Anal region while passing stools along with bleeding then you have more chance of having an Anal fissure. If the bleeding is painless while passing stools and you have mild itching in the anal region then chances of piles are there. You should avoid constipation first of all because that is the first thing which is responsible for Piles or Fissure. You can avoid constipation by having high fibre diet (green leafy vegetables, nuts, fruits like apple, guava, salads) and plenty? of liquids. Also you can do Sitz Bath twice a day (Sit in a tub filled with luke warm water and repeatedly squeeze and relax your Anus inside the water for at least 10 mins). This will help in reducing the pain and itching. For a permanent solution get examined by a Surgeon first.
